Order Notes have been sitting quietly inside every transaction this whole time, doing their job, getting zero credit. That changes now: they can finally show up in your Metrics and Analytics reports as a column of their own.
What’s New
In the report builder for Metrics and Analytics reports, there’s a new checkbox labeled “Order Notes.” It sits alongside your other output options, and it starts unchecked, so nothing changes unless you flip it on.

Turn it on, and here’s what you get:
- A column titled “Order Notes,” inserted between “Order ID” and “Payment Method.”
- Output in plain text, pulled straight from the transaction.
Where It Lives
Order Notes lands specifically between Order ID and Payment Method in your column order. You can rearrange the order as needed, just like all report columns.
Why It’s Useful
Order notes can run long. Sometimes very long. That’s fine, and honestly expected: this column is built with CSV export in mind, where a lengthy cell is a shrug, not a problem.
Testing confirmed it holds up cleanly, including special characters, both in the report output and in the CSV export itself.
Better yet, the default report search tools can identify any text in the note output, making it that much easier to find and filter your segments.
Who Gets It
This started as custom work for one organization, but it’s rolling out as a standard feature for all US and Canadian UpStage users.
